    I was looking through some stats for team defense, from pro-football-reference.
    The "QB pressures per drop back" is an eye opener.
    The 2nd through 8th best teams are between 25.1 - 26.5 % (tight clustering of scores).
    The Steelers are way in front at 34.3% (The difference between 1st and 2nd is more than the difference between 2nd and 28th.)
